Output 86ddc1dac773e0beb104d4cc0855d50fbc94dcae912fa396c49b4fabbb27992f:2

value
21358305261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d676d99c9c52098c6971a43c6dd31148d4f1f317 OP_EQUALVERIFY OP_CHECKSIG
address
1LYyyu4mTXHsakur2jtHUUCLfRcjnLMT37
transaction
86ddc1dac773e0beb104d4cc0855d50fbc94dcae912fa396c49b4fabbb27992f
confirmations
521030
spent
true